MLS Cup Final 2009 ~ Qwest Field Seattle

 

On Sunday afternoon my son drove us downtown to attend the Major League Soccer Cup Final being held at Qwest Field. It was a beautiful night for soccer. Very cold but not a drop of rain fell on us during the pre-game festivities and the game.

 

Seattle was putting on a good show with just enough sunshine to make it glow.

It’s always fun to participate in the “march to the match” where hundreds of people carrying their flags and scarves walk together to Qwest field from Occidental Park with the Sounders band leading the way.

Even though the Sounders were not in the final the stadium was filled with green. There was a good section of Real Salt Lake supporters in red, blue and gold and a section of L.A. Galaxy supporters wearing the blue, white and gold. I have to say that it was nice just cheering on good soccer and not being all worked up over a certain team winning…

 

I love Seattle at night!

 

There were 46,011 people in attendance for this game. I’m sure we set a MLS Cup record for attendance with that number!

Just in case you don’t recognize him this is David Beckham. There are people who bad mouth him but you cannot argue the fact that he has a beautiful touch on the ball! He really is a talented soccer player and he looks pretty good, too.

Landon Donovan is another great soccer player. He was the Honda Player of the Year. He also plays for the U.S. Soccer team so you’ll see him at World Cup in Africa 2010. He didn’t have a great night in the finals and he missed his penalty shot in the shoot-out. I’m sure he was very disappointed. I hate to see games go to Penalty kicks!!! Drives me nuts.

 

Galaxy did get to celebrate after this goal before Real Salt Lake tied it up.

 

I don’t have a photo of Real Salt Lake celebrating their victory but they did win after 2 overtime periods and then a penalty shot shoot-0ut. Congratulations to Real Salt Lake, their fans who came out in number, and their great goal keeper, Nick Rimando!
